The Redmi K20 Pro Logo.img contains 4 images in BMP format.
1. The regular LOCKED boot screen
2. The Fastboot screen
3. The UNLOCKED boot screen
4. The system destroyed screen
Image dimensions MUST be in 1080x2340 format BMP 24Bit. (Check to see if your file size of each individual picture is 6.2MB when you create one)
During boot Xiaomi displays picture 1 and if unlocked, then picture 3. So if you want a consistent appearance you have to have both set to the same picture.
The python script is about as simple as it gets. The only annoying thing was to find the proper offsets for the Redmi K20 Pro.
Replace the images with the new ones that you would like displayed..and you are ready to run the script.
Usage of the python script would be : python mi9T_logo.py and thats it. (Of course this all depends on your environment)
Once the script is done you should see a file called : logo_new_mi9T.img in the directory.
This one you can simply flash via fastboot.
Command is like this : fastboot flash logo logo_new_mi9.img
EXTRA: you can make this without a PC! Just use the QPython app (available on Play Store) and put the bmp files on /sdcard/qpython/*here* and the script on /sdcard/qpython/script3/*here* and run the script

You will need to know how to use adb and fastboot for this. Have your phone hooked up and whatnot for those apps (adb and fastboot) to communicate with it.
Download the nbimg.zip file attached to this thread and unzip it to your android SDK directory (wherever your fastboot and adb files already are, this is for simplicity as you'll need to use fastboot to flash it later). This file contains the nbimg executable, and two script files "makesplash.sh" and "flashsplash.sh". The script files are just text, you can open them in a text editor to view their contents. I just created these for convenience.
Make an image file size 540 x 960. Personally I use GIMP. You can just open any image file and resize/crop it to fit as well as it can into that resolution of 540 x 960. Then save the file in 24 bit .bmp format. Save it as "splash1.bmp" without quotes, to your same directory as where fastboot and adb are, again, this is for simplicity.
Now from the command line run
Code:
sh makesplash.sh
It will then create the flashable splash file. Now you have to boot into the bootloader. You can do
Code:
sudo ./adb reboot bootloader
to get into it. Then, on your phone in the bootloader, select fastboot if it's not already saying FASTBOOT USB. Then just run the other script by typing
Code:
sh flashsplash.sh
and type in your password. It will flash and then you can reboot your phone to check out the splashscreen!

GUIDE
1. Download the Attached Zip SplashCreator .zip (it has everything you need minus the image) i.e. adb and fastboot.
2. Extract the SplashCreator.zip to a folder on your desktop. e.g. ...desktop\splash
3. Take your image and size it to 1080x1920 save as PNG, JPG, or BMP. (use what ever editor you like)
4. Take the image and place it in the 'image' folder of the zip you downloaded and extracted
5. based on the image extension you used select from the menu and convert to splash1.nb0
6. Open the splash folder and copy/ADD the splash1.nb0 you created to the splash.zip file inside of the 'other' folder
7. Select option 5 to flash and follow the prompts.
7a. If the boot splash doesn't take effect select option 5 and set your CID to the SuperCID. (You can revert after you're done using option 6)
If you get stuck at the grey HTC logo don't worry just hold power till the device resets or use option 8 and start over.

Appender is for those who are currently using bypass bootloader hack above, so there is no need of manually appending blocks to boot image/recoevry image after every flash. Appender automatically appends the 4k bytes to boot image and recovery image.

Appender Usage
1. Flash rom
2. Flash magisk for root (skip if you don't need root)
3. Flash custom kernel (skip if you don't need custom kernel)
4. After that flash Appender-v4.zip
5. Reboot
Appender Recovery Version Usage
1. Flash recovery image
2. Flash Appender-v4-rec.zip
3. Reboot Recovery
CAUTION: Appender must be flashed EVERY time you modify boot image or recovery image.

What this guide covers.
1. Rooting your device
2. Flashing custom kernel
All without need to unlock bootloader​
Well there are two ways with which you can do this
Requirements
For PC based method
1. Working twrp recovery (if you dont have twrp installed follow this guide)
2. Pc must have linux installed, if you have windows don't worry install WSL using this link
3. Android image kitchen for your respective OS.
4. Latest magisk zip from here
For Android only
1. Working twrp
2. Any hex editor(Note2) for android/windows (optional)
3. Latest Magisk manager app only (for root only)
4. Android Image kitchen- android, windows/linux (for custom kernel only)
Steps for PC based​1. Flash magisk zip or any kernel. Don't reboot system.
2. Go to backup senction in twrp and backup boot.
3. Connect your device to PC and look where you backed up boot and copy boot.emmc.win to Android image kitchen folder and rename to boot.img
4. Run unpackimg.sh or double click on unpackimg.bat. Then run repackimg.sh or double click on repackimg.bat. You will see image-new.img in the same folder
5. On windows hold Shift and right click in file manager with mouse, you will see open linux shell here, click it. OR if you have linux (specifically ubuntu) then right click and select open terminal here in Nautilus.
6. Run (to append 4k block, note that you can append block to any file specified by "of" parameter like of=twrp.img, of=boot.img etc)
Code:
printf 'x30x83x19x89x64' | dd of=image-new.img ibs=4096 conv=sync,notrunc oflag=append
7. Copy the image-new.img to your phone anywhere you prefer.
8. Flash image-new.img using twrp to boot partition.
9. Reboot
Steps for non-PC based (*outdated and some kernels won't work fully)​[/CENTER]
1. Extract boot.img from your currently installed rom and put it in internal storage of your phone (if you do not want to flash custom kernel skip to step 4)
*2. Download custom kernel you want to flash, extract zImage from the flashable kernel zip
*3. Unpack boot image using android image kitchen, in the split_img folder delete "boot.img-zImage" and put zImage you extracted in split_img folder and rename it to "boot.img-zImage"
*For custom kernel only
4. Install magisk manager apk on your phone
5. open magisk manager, you will see magisk is not installed select install (first one), a popup will appear telling to install magisk, select install, then select Patch a file, select the boot.img file that you extracted, then let magisk manager do the rest, after finishing the magisk-patched.img file will be stored in Downloads folder of your internal storage
6. Open the patched_boot.img in hex editor
7. To make the patched_boot.img to boot append(Note2) a 4k block which begins with 0x30, 0x83, 0x19, 0x89, 0x64 to patched_boot.img, and save the file
8. Boot into twrp and flash patched_boot.img
9. Done, reboot
Note2: On Linux you can use dd command to append
Code:
printf 'x30x83x19x89x64' | dd of=testfile ibs=4096 conv=sync,notrunc oflag=append
Note3: If you get error cannot mount twrp while flashing, use recommend twrp above
If you get error related to ramdisk compression, use Appender-v4 or above

Yes you can install xposed. Simple rule of thumb is that you can flash anything that does not touch boot image and xposed doesn't it only writes to /system partition so no issues.
Xposed is not available for pie yet, but the unofficial EdXposed magisk module was tested by me and it works good on pixel experience.

Cool. I just worry what that stuff intended for tuna (Galaxy Nexus) could do. If you don't need to touch the ramdisk you could just use split_boot; so it doesn't unpack the ramdisk unnecessarily.
You can use repack_ramdisk; (if unpacked) and flash_boot; instead of write_boot; to get more granular control and be able to act on the final image before flash. :good:

Well that's not necessarily an AnyKernel "thing" because it's a vendor partition modification, but yeah you could do that somewhere in anykernel.sh as part of a flash if you want, just remember to mount vendor rw first and back to ro after. The AK3 patch_fstab function might work for you.
